Battery Backup Systems
Battery backup for garage door openers runs $150–$300 installed, and in Fresno it’s less a luxury than a practical necessity. Hurricane season brings grid outages that can last hours or days, and a garage door without battery backup becomes a manual-lift burden — or a trapped-vehicle problem if the door is heavy or the springs are worn. Common Garage Door Opener Problems We See in Fresno Homes
- Humidity-corroded circuit boards. Fresno’s position in the Gulf Coast humidity belt means torsion springs and cables corrode prematurely, but the same moisture attacks opener electronics. Control boards fail at 5–7 years instead of the 10-year norm in drier Texas markets, often with no warning until the opener simply won’t respond.
- Foundation shift knocking tracks and sensors out of alignment. The heavy expansive clay soils under Fresno’s 77545 ZIP code swell and contract with rainfall, moving garage door frames and throwing tracks off parallel. Misaligned tracks overload the opener, burning out motors and stripping gears that would otherwise last years longer.
- Post-Harvey replacement cohort hitting first service cycle. A significant number of Fresno homeowners replaced garage doors and openers in 2017–2018 following Hurricane Harvey flood damage to Fort Bend County. That replacement cohort is now entering its first major service cycle, with openers and springs failing concurrently — creating concentrated demand that generic service schedules don’t account for.
- Builder-grade openers undersized for wind-load upgrades. Many 2000s–2010s Fresno homes got ½-horsepower openers paired with uninsulated steel doors. When homeowners add hurricane braces or upgrade to heavier doors, the original opener strains continuously until it fails prematurely.

What moves you within these ranges? Horsepower (¾ HP costs more than ½ HP), drive type (belt-drive runs quieter but higher than chain-drive), header condition (rotted or improperly reinforced wood adds labor), and whether we’re matching an existing smart home ecosystem or starting fresh.
